Scope: release manager reference.

Harbin Relay hot-reloads config on SIGHUP or file change. Safe to reload: feature flags, log levels, cache TTLs. Not safe: listener ports, encryption keys — these need a restart and should be batched into a release. Reload status is exposed at the admin health endpoint; a failed reload keeps the last good config in memory. Rollbacks: revert the file, reload fires automatically. The reload path also re-resolves the primary datastore, addressed by the following connection string.

database URL for bahop-yagep: mssql://sildor_svc:35ha7jz@db-fb6d.nelvrodyn.example:5432/casath

Hi team,

Before I hand off the 3.2 release, please note the humidity sensor drift reported on Verdana controllers in the Elmbrook trial site. Drift exceeds 4% after roughly ten days of continuous operation; firmware 3.2.1 adds an automatic recalibration cycle every 72 hours. Support should advise growers to install 3.2.1 and trigger a manual recalibration once. The hotfix bundle must be verified before distribution, so I'm including the signing key used for the 3.2.1 packages below.

release key, fahof-yagap: bky3_m5d

Ticket #2907 — Signature check fails on report builder export

Support: customers exporting from the Tallyvane report builder see a signature verification error after the sorting-stability patch. The patch changed row ordering in grouped exports, which altered the serialized payload, so exports signed before the patch now fail verification against cached manifests. Advise customers to regenerate reports; old exports cannot be re-verified. Fresh exports are signed with the key below.

signing key of fadug-haweg = bky19_x2JJNa4RuE34mQa9TgK